Is there a way to change the "Search Google / Search Forums Using Google" text to something else? I see it in the xml file but do I have to re-install to change that?
|
Reuploading the product is the cleanest way to do it, but is not the only way to do it. You can also edit your google_siteadsearch template and change it there. Until I have everything phrased, these are the two ways to do it. If you change it in the template, you will have to revert the template if there are major changes to the template, which doesn't occur often.
